Ellipal wallet Ellipal wallet is a tool that stores the private key to digital assets indefinitely, preventing hackers from stealing their assets remotely.

Ellipal the company that developed the wallet’s hardware component is a relatively new player in the market. They raised $55K in the course of an Indiegogo campaign to fund the development of their product. The company’s website as well as online reviews state the hardware wallet as 100% safe, however it is important to remember that hardware wallets of competing companies such as TREZOR and Ledger are constructed in a manner that no one outside can view your private key. For example, even if the TREZOR is connected TREZOR to a compromised device which is infected by viruses, your private keys are still secure and safe.

Ellipal is a unique wallet. Ellipal wallet is unique in its design. It is completely isolated from any computer or network, meaning it has no wireless or wired connectivity. Instead, it transmits QR codes through a camera on the rear end. This makes it a very secure option as it eliminates the possibility of a hacker getting gain access to private information by a network connection. It’s important to note that this could mean that the Ellipal wallet isn’t as user-friendly as other hardware wallets that can be linked to a computer to facilitate transactions.

The Ellipal wallet retails for $149. It is fairly recent to market which means that it isn’t combat-tested to date. This is something prospective buyers should keep in mind when considering purchasing the Ellipal wallet. In comparison, both leading hardware wallet manufacturers of today (TREZOR as well as Ledger) have been in business for longer and have established track records of security.

Regarding support for coins, Ellipal wallet supports a limited number of coins. Ellipal wallet is currently able to support only a small number of coins that are supported, such as Bitcoin, Ethereum, Litecoin, as well as ERC20 tokens. This is less than the number of coins supported by its competitors, TREZOR and Ledger, which could be a problem for some buyers.
